Spot price

The spot price is the price for immediate delivery, settled on the market's standard short value date, as distinct from a price agreed today for delivery on some later date.
The price of dealing now. Immediate is a convention rather than an instant: in foreign exchange the standard value date for most pairs is two business days after dealing, and metals conventionally settle on the same basis. A forward price, by contrast, is agreed today for a stated date further out, and the difference between the two is not a forecast but the cost of holding the asset until that date.
That difference is the cost of carry, made up of financing and, for a physical commodity, storage and insurance, less any income the holding produces. Because carry shrinks as the delivery date approaches, a futures price and the spot price converge towards expiry. A rolling retail contract has no delivery date to carry the cost, so the same cost arrives a night at a time as a financing adjustment instead, which is the same economics collected by a different route.
The trip is expecting one spot price to exist. In a market dealt over the counter there is no single venue and no official print, so any published spot figure is a composite drawn from contributors at a moment in time, and two providers can differ. Out of hours the problem sharpens: where the underlying market is closed, a quoted spot level is commonly derived from the listed future adjusted back for carry, which means it can move while nothing in the spot market has traded at all.
